The West Virginia State Police Forensic Laboratory anticipates an upcoming job posting seeking an individual for long-term commitment to the Forensic Sciences within the field of Firearm and Toolmark Identification and its various sub-disciplines. This individual will work alongside of two trained examiners and one other trainee within the Firearm/Toolmark Section. Current disciplines within the Firearm/Toolmark Section include:

a. Examination and comparison of firearms and firearm-related evidence
b. Serial number restorations
c. Distance determinations
d. Examination and comparison of tools and toolmark evidence
e. Physical/fracture match comparisons
f. Shooting scene reconstruction / Trajectories
g. Footwear and tire track examinations and comparisons

We are seeking a highly motivated individual with a strong interest in firearms to be accepted as an Examiner Trainee, though trained examiners are encouraged to apply. Trainee applicants must have a minimum of a Bachelor of Science degree from an accredited institution with a major in a natural or physical science (Biology, Physics, Chemistry, Engineering, etc.).
